Kinds Of Exercise Bikes
Before diving into the benefits and pointers for efficient usage, it's crucial to understand the different kinds of exercise bikes readily available:
| Type of Exercise Bike | Description | Benefits |
|---|---|---|
| Upright Bike | Resembles a conventional bicycle; users sit upright while pedaling. | Offers a full-body exercise and mimics outdoor cycling experiences. |
| Recumbent Bike | Functions a reclined seating position, allowing a more helpful exercise. | Ideal for users with back problems or movement concerns; supplies better lumbar support. |
| Spin Bike | Developed for high-intensity workouts and frequently features adjustable resistance levels. | Mimics the experience of road cycling, terrific for spin classes and interval training. |
| Air Bike | Uses fans to supply resistance, increasing problem as pedaling speed boosts. | Exceptional for full-body workouts, increases calorie burn with wind resistance. |
Understanding Your Options
Each kind of bike serves various requirements and preferences. For example, upright bikes are more fit for individuals trying to find a more engaging riding position, while recumbent bikes are perfect for those who need additional back support. Acknowledging these distinctions can assist individuals pick the best bike for their fitness objectives.
Advantages of Using an Exercise Bike
Exercise bikes use a wide variety of benefits, which can improve overall physical fitness levels:
Cardiovascular Health
Regular biking enhances the heart muscle, improves blood circulation, and can reduce resting heart rate and blood pressure. Taking part in cardiovascular exercise through a stationary bicycle can help in reducing the risk of heart problem and stroke.
Weight Management
Biking is an efficient calorie-burning exercise. Depending on the intensity and period of the exercise, people can burn anywhere from 400 to 800 calories per hour. This makes stationary bicycle a fantastic tool for those seeking to handle or drop weight.
Joint-Friendly Exercise
Biking is a low-impact activity, which indicates it's gentle on the joints. This makes it particularly advantageous for individuals recuperating from injury or those with persistent joint pain, as it minimizes the probability of strain.
Customizable Workouts
Stationary bicycle frequently come with numerous resistance levels, allowing users to tailor exercises to their physical fitness levels. Users can increase intensity for a more difficult workout or reduce it for a more leisurely ride.
Convenience
With a stationary stationary bicycle, users have the versatility to work out at home, any time of day, regardless of weather condition conditions. This can result in improved consistency in training and total physical fitness levels.
Tips for Effective Use
To make the most of the benefits of a stationary bicycle, think about the following suggestions:
Adjust the Bike Properly: Ensure that the seat height is set so that your knees are slightly bent at the bottom of your pedal stroke. For recumbent bikes, adjust the backrest for maximum convenience.
Keep Good Posture: Keep your back straight, shoulders relaxed, and hands lightly grasping the handlebars. This will assist prevent strain and boost your biking experience.
Blend Workouts: Incorporate interval training by alternating periods of high strength with lower strength. This approach can cause much better cardiovascular results and increased calorie burn.
Track Your Progress: Most exercise bikes come geared up with screens that track metrics like speed, distance, and calories burned. Utilize these to set goals and stay encouraged.
Stay Hydrated: Keep a water bottle nearby and make sure to consume water before, throughout, and after your exercise to stay hydrated.
Incorporate Strength Training: While biking, think about adding upper body movements utilizing dumbbells or resistance bands to produce a more comprehensive exercise.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. How typically should I utilize an exercise bike?
Most health companies advise participating in at least 150 minutes of moderate aerobic activity per week, which can be separated into sessions of 30 minutes, five days a week.
2. Can I drop weight utilizing an exercise bike?
Yes! Biking is an efficient way to burn calories and, when integrated with a healthy diet plan, can contribute significantly to weight-loss goals.
3. Is biking on an exercise bike bad for my knees?
Cycling is normally low-impact and causes less pressure on the knee joints compared to running. However, correct bike change and method must be utilized to prevent discomfort or injury.
4. Do I require to wear unique shoes for an exercise bike?
While it is not mandatory, using cycling shoes with clips can improve your efficiency by enabling a more effective pedal stroke. Nevertheless, regular athletic shoes also work well.
5. How can I make my exercises more appealing?
Consider signing up with online classes, using physical fitness apps that enable you to cycle through virtual routes, or listening to music and podcasts to keep your workouts pleasurable.
6. What is the very best time of day to use an exercise bike?
The very best time to exercise is when you can consistently fit it into your schedule. Whether in the early morning, afternoon, or evening, consistency is more vital than the timing.
